Bamboo pajama sets have gained attention for their potential to enhance sleep quality. The fabric is naturally breathable, allowing air circulation during the night. This property helps regulate body temperature, keeping you cool when it’s warm. Many users report a noticeable improvement in sleep comfort with the softness of the bamboo material. Sleep disruption can often be caused by overheating, and bamboo fabric addresses this concern effectively.

Another benefit lies in the hypoallergenic nature of bamboo. For those with sensitive skin, this is crucial. Bamboo fibers resist dust mites and mold, creating a healthier sleeping environment. Several studies suggest that a clean sleep space can lead to better rest. However, not everyone may experience this change. Individual reactions vary based on personal skin conditions and sensitivities.

Sustainably is another appealing factor. Bamboo grows quickly and requires fewer chemicals than cotton. Choosing bamboo pajamas may contribute to environmentally-friendly practices. Yet, it's important to consider sourcing. Not all bamboo is processed in eco-friendly ways. While many appreciate these benefits, remaining aware of fabric production methods is essential.

Hypoallergenic Qualities of Bamboo Pajamas for Sensitive Skin

Bamboo pajamas have gained attention for their hypoallergenic properties, making them a great choice for individuals with sensitive skin. Research indicates that about 15-20% of people experience skin sensitivities, often due to fabric irritation. Bamboo fibers are naturally smooth, which reduces friction against the skin. This can help prevent rashes and other skin issues.

Moreover, bamboo has natural antibacterial qualities. According to a study published in the Journal of Textile Science, bamboo fabrics can reduce bacterial growth by up to 70%. This is particularly beneficial for those who sweat during sleep, as it minimizes odor and discomfort. Yet, not all bamboo pajama sets are made the same. It's important to check for other materials in the blend, as they may compromise the hypoallergenic benefits.

Another interesting aspect is the moisture-wicking ability of bamboo. It absorbs and evaporates moisture up to three times faster than cotton. Individuals with sensitive skin often struggle with night sweats. Bamboo can provide a more comfortable sleeping experience. However, while bamboo pajamas offer many advantages, the effectiveness can vary based on individual skin types and environmental factors. Thus, it's essential to pay attention to how your skin reacts to different sleepwear.

Eco-Friendly Aspects of Bamboo Pajamas: Sustainability in Sleepwear

Bamboo pajamas are gaining popularity for their eco-friendly aspects. Bamboo fabric is made from a highly renewable resource. This grass grows rapidly and requires less water than cotton. According to the World Wildlife Fund, bamboo can grow up to three feet a day! This rapid growth makes it a sustainable choice for sleepwear.

Bamboo cultivation uses fewer pesticides and fertilizers, reducing the environmental impact. A report from the Textile Exchange shows that organic cotton requires 71% more water than bamboo. This water conservation is a significant advantage. Additionally, bamboo can improve soil health, making it a better crop for farmers and the planet.

Moreover, the production process of bamboo fabric is often less polluting. Traditional textile dyes can release harmful chemicals. In contrast, bamboo's natural properties allow for more biodegradable dyes. This shift not only benefits the planet but also leads to safer products for consumers. However, the cost of sustainable production might be higher. This could affect affordability for some buyers. Reflecting on these aspects helps us understand the balance between quality and sustainability.
